Underground Cable Fault Detection
Why Choose Our Device?
• Advanced Testing Capabilities: Performs DC insulation testing up to 36 kV and impulse testing up to 32 kV to pinpoint fault locations.
• Mobile Integration: Designed for vehicle or trailer installation, allowing for easy transportation to fault locations.
• User-Friendly Interface: Equipped with an intuitive control panel for seamless operation.
• High-Performance Impulse Generator: Capable of 0-8 kV, 0-16 kV, and 0-32 kV pulse outputs with 2000 Joules of energy.
• Cost-Effective Local Production: Reduces reliance on expensive imported equipment while ensuring local service and support.
• Efficient and Quick Fault Detection: Significantly reduces power outage duration by improving the accuracy of fault localization

The Cable Fault Detection Device has been developed to accurately locate faults in medium-voltage underground electrical networks. With the increasing transition to underground electrical networks due to aesthetic, safety, and maintenance concerns, the necessity for efficient fault detection tools has grown significantly.
